Willow Switch is a dark folk music duo embodying the crossroads of tradition and subversion. The band consists of saw-player and guitarist Andra Zlatescu and banjo player Robin Henry. Together they call upon the spirits of the land to create ambient haunting harmonies and sing open the doorways to other realms.
They're joined by Myles Bullen a rainbow coloured grief rapper, folk punk princess poet of darkness and glitter. Songs about burying friends, doing drugs, getting sober, existing exuberantly, having a crush on death and feeling all the feelings.
And finally on the bill is Windsor's The Tipsy Two consisting of band members Ashley O'Neill (vocals, guitar) and Nolan Smith (upright slapback bass and vocals). Both are decendents of a long line of cattle auctioneers, hog farmers, circus tightrope walkers and test pilots. Together, they weave their family traditions into songs that sound like a brawl on a sawduust and peanut shell covered wood tavern floor between a jug band and a group of bluegrass vagrants on the outskirts of a paper mill town.
